1. Hydrate From Inside and Out
In the heat, your body and skin lose water fast. Hydrated skin looks fresh, smooth, and naturally radiant.
Simple tips:
- Drink enough water
- Use a water-based or gel moisturizer
- Spray on some rose water or aloe mist when your skin feels dull
2. Protect Against Sun Damage Daily
The sun is the #1 reason behind early wrinkles, spots, and uneven tone. Sunscreen isn’t optional in summer—it’s essential.
Look for:
SPF 30 or higher
Lightweight, non-sticky formulas
Reapply every 2-3 hours if you’re out.

3. Eat Skin-Friendly Foods
What you eat shows on your skin. For best summer skincare, focus on foods that cool your body, hydrate, and support your skin naturally.
Add these:
Watermelon, cucumber, oranges, and coconut water
Leafy greens, yogurt, soaked almonds
Avoid too much fried or spicy food, which can trigger skin inflammation.

4. Switch to Light, Breathable Products
Creamy, heavy products can feel too much in summer. Swap them for lightweight versions that do the job without feeling heavy.
Look for:
Gel-based face wash
Gel or water creams
Non-comedogenic (won’t clog pores) sunscreen

3 Best Summer Skincare Essentials –
You don’t need a shelf full of products. Just three are enough for healthy summer skincare:
1. Gentle Face Wash
Cleans off dirt, oil, and sweat without drying out your skin.
Tip: Wash twice a day—morning and evening. No need to overdo it.
2. Lightweight Moisturizer
Even oily skin needs hydration. When you skip it, your skin produces more oil, making it worse.
Look for: Gel-based or water-based moisturizers.
3. Sunscreen
This one is non-negotiable. Whether you step out or stay in, sunscreen protects you from sun damage, tanning, and aging.
Pro tip: Pick one with SPF 30 or more, and reapply if you’re outside for long.

What many people don’t realize is that sun damage builds up quietly, even when it’s cloudy, or you’re indoors near windows. That’s why sunscreen should be part of your routine 365 days a year, not just in summer or on beach days.
The biggest flex? Sunscreen helps you age more slowly.
Regular use keeps fine lines, wrinkles, and pigmentation at bay. It also helps your skincare products work better because it prevents further damage. Choose a lightweight, non-comedogenic sunscreen so your skin feels comfortable, not greasy.
Bonus- A toner to cool your skin and give it a hydration boost. This step is optional but feels refreshing, especially after stepping in from the heat.
Try: Rose water, Aloe vera toner, Cucumber-based mists
Keep it in the fridge for that extra chill feeling.

Natural, Sustainable, and Affordable Indian Summer Skin-care Products
Good skincare doesn’t have to mean expensive products or international brands.
You know, according to Indians, in summer body naturally resets, and your skin glows naturally too. You’ll find nature doing half the job if you just go with it.
There are plenty of natural skincare products you can use in summer, like rose water, sandalwood, multani mitti, and aloe vera, which are light, calming, and fit every skin type.
In our culture, ubtan rituals, weekly hair masks, and oil massages are not trends, they’re timeless, effortless, and rooted in our way of living.
Indian culture has always known how to care for skin in summer, way before skincare brands and influencers existed.
Here’s what you can explore:
Homemade face packs – Mix multani mitti with rose water or aloe gel for instant cooling.
Aloe vera from your plant – Use fresh gel as a light moisturizer or soothing mask.
Coconut oil (in small amounts!) – Great for gentle cleansing or removing waterproof sunscreen.
DIY toners – Green tea or cucumber water stored in the fridge is refreshing and calming.
These options are gentle on your skin and are the best fit for your summer skincare routine.
